    There was a suggestion amongst fans that because Gustaf Lagerbielke’s route out of Celtic was blocked in January, it meant Cameron Carter-Vickers had picked up another injury.

    Well, it turns out that is exactly what has happened. Rodgers confirmed this and revealed the timeline for the American defender’s return

    Asked if he will be out for as long as Hatate, Rodgers replied: “No, not as long. The medical team are probably saying around three weeks.”
